Transaction 760734f3e3a8817508406f72a48bb5aa6037523cfd4159857c4dec365e1097c8
1 Input
1 Output
-
760734f3e3a8817508406f72a48bb5aa6037523cfd4159857c4dec365e1097c8:0
- value
- 2594578
- script pubkey
- OP_0 OP_PUSHBYTES_20 c53c4f25e576171530381897ec82de77b58658a5
- address
- bc1qc57y7f09wct32vpcrzt7eqk7w76cvk99ws3kfy